Plumer House Plumer House is a historic home located at West Newton,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ania. The original section was built in 1814, with an addition made in 1846. The original section is a -story, wood-frame structure with a gable roof (...) West Newton, Pennsylvania West Newton, located southeast of Pittsburgh, is a borough in Westmoreland County in the U.S. state of Pennsylvania. Formerly, the manufacture of radiators and boilers were the chief industries. The population was 2,633 at the 2010 census. (...) West Newton Bridge The West Newton Bridge is a structure that crosses the Youghiogheny River between the eastern and western portions of West Newton, Pennsylvania. Constructed in 1907, the bridge carries two lanes of Pennsylvania Route 136 (...) Dick Building Dick Building, also known as the Cornerstone Building, is a historic commercial and apartment building located at West Newton, Westmoreland County, Pennsylvania. The original section was built in 1890, with an addition made between 1910 and 1925 (...) |
